The Civil War is a 1990 American television documentary miniseries created by Ken Burns about the American Civil War. It was first broadcast on PBS on five consecutive nights from September 23 to 28 1990. PBS The Civil War by Ken Burns 1of9 Video 01of02 The Cause The Civil War the award-winning film produced and directed by Ken Burns was rebroadcast as a newly restored high-definition version in September of 2015. THE CIVIL WAR is an epic nine-episode series by the award-winning documentary filmmaker Ken Burns.
The film is a comprehensive and definitive history of the American Civil War and the recipient of 40 major film and television awards including two Emmys and two Grammys.
